      <title>Pro database connections (2), (3), etc.</title>
      <link>https://community.esri.com/t5/arcgis-pro-questions/pro-database-connections-2-3-etc/m-p/758777#M33109</link>
      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Why do my database connections in the Pro Catalog Pane sometimes end up with a number appended, like (2)&amp;nbsp;or (3), in the connection name?&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;This suggests I already have such a connection (SOMEWHERE), but I don't see it.&amp;nbsp; How do I manage my database connections to get rid of these duplicates?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;IMG class="image-1 jive-image" height="84" src="https://community.esri.com/legacyfs/online/503760_pastedImage_1.png" width="343" /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Jay, if you hover over the name of the connection in the Catalog pane and see the location like in the screenshot below and navigate to it in File Explorer, do you see multiple .sde files there? The Pro project will read .sde files that are in the project folder, so if you made a connection to a database previously and then removed it, the original&amp;nbsp;database connection file will still be in the project location; any new connections will then be (1) and so on.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;IMG class="image-1 jive-image" src="https://community.esri.com/legacyfs/online/503799_pastedImage_1.png" /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
